The street in brief

Prescott Street is a street almost entirely of terraced houses. The median sale price is £87,500, about 47% below the typical OL16 sale. Too few recent sales to read a street-level trend, but across OL16 prices have been rising over the last few years. HM Land Registry records 13 sales across 6 homes since 2002.

Prescott Street's £87,500 median sits about 47% below OL16's £165,000.

Street and OL16 figures are medians of HM Land Registry sales; the England figures are the UK House Price Index mix-adjusted average — a different basis, so compare direction rather than levels between the two.
